Walnut had lost three straight on the road, but on Thursday they dropped down to 2-12 to make it four. They lost 19-0 to the Hamilton Lions.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Lions this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 10-0 on Tuesday.
As for Hamilton, they are on a roll lately: they've won 14 of their last 15 matchups. That's provided a nice bump to their 21-3 record this season. The result was nothing new for Hamilton, who have now won 13 games by seven runs or more so far this season.
For Hamilton's part, the team relied heavily on J.D. Whitaker, who went a perfect 2-for-2 with one home run, three RBI, and one triple. Landon Frembgen also deserves some recognition as he snagged his first stolen bases of the season.
Looking ahead, Walnut will take on Pine Grove at 5:30 p.m. on Monday. As for Hamilton, they will face off against Strayhorn at 7:00 p.m. on Monday.
